Come creare audiolibri su Linux con M4Baker

click fraud protection

M4Baker è un'eccellente applicazione per Linux che consente agli utenti di prendere tracce audio di qualsiasi formato e codificarle in un file audiobook con capitoli per la riproduzione all'interno lettori di audiolibri su Linux (e altrove) che supportano il formato M4B.

In questa guida, esamineremo come prendere i file degli audiolibri, codificarli nel formato dell'audiolibro M4B e creare audiolibri su Linux.

Nota: non è necessario registrare l'audiolibro per utilizzare M4B. È possibile prendere tracce audio esistenti e compilarle in un audiolibro. Puoi scaricare gratuitamente file audio di dominio pubblico su Archive.org.

Installa M4Baker

L'app M4Baker è in circolazione da un po 'di tempo. Nonostante la sua età, molte distribuzioni non lo portano nelle loro fonti di software.

Per questo motivo, creeremo il programma dal suo codice sorgente. Tuttavia, prima di compilare qualcosa, è necessario installare alcune dipendenze. Queste dipendenze sono fondamentali per il processo e aiutano la compilazione del codice sorgente M4Baker sul computer.

instagram viewer

dipendenze

Le dipendenze per M4Baker sono Python 2.6+, PyQT 4.6, Qt 4.5+, FAAC 1.26+, Sox 14.3+ e Mp4v2 1.9. Seguire le istruzioni di seguito e scopri come far funzionare queste dipendenze sul tuo sistema operativo Linux scelta.

Nota: gli utenti Arch Linux possono creare automaticamente M4Baker dal sorgente grazie ad Arch Linux AUR. Punta il tuo aiutante AUR preferito su m4baker-git pacchetto per farlo funzionare.

Ubuntu

sudo apt installa git python-qt4 libcanberra-gtk-module faac libmp4v2-2 mp4v2-utils sox libsox-fmt-mp3

Debian

sudo apt-get install git faaclibcanberra-gtk-module faac libmp4v2-2 mp4v2-utils sox libsox-fmt-mp3

Fedora

sudo dnf install git PyQT4 python2 faac libmp4v2-devel libmp4v2 libcanberra sox qt-devel sudo dnf install http://download1.rpmfusion.org/free/fedora/releases/26/Everything/x86_64/os/Packages/s/sox-plugins-freeworld-14.4.2-1.fc25.x86_64.rpm -y

OpenSUSE

sudo zypper installa git python2-qt4 python libcanberra-gtk-module-common faac libmp4v2-devel libqt4-devel

Nota: OpenSUSE non ha il plugin MP3 per Sox nei propri repository. Di conseguenza, sarà necessario compilare e installare Sox manualmente per usarlo. Vai alla pagina Sox GitHub e scarica qui il codice sorgente. Le istruzioni per compilare il software su Linux si trovano in README.sh.

Scarica il codice sorgente

Con le librerie M4Baker curate, è tempo di scaricare il codice sorgente. In un terminale, utilizzare il clone git comando.

clone git https://github.com/crabmanX/m4baker

Sposta la finestra del terminale nella nuova m4baker cartella del codice con il CD comando.

cd m4baker

Compilazione

Il processo di compilazione e configurazione di M4Baker è piacevolmente semplice, rispetto a molti altri programmi creati dagli utenti Linux dal sorgente. Per farlo funzionare, devi solo eseguire il file di script di installazione di Python2. Si noti che questo script di installazione deve essere eseguito con sudo privilegi o in una shell di root. Senza un adeguato accesso al sistema, M4Baker non può sfruttare le giuste directory e file binari sul tuo PC Linux.

Per avviare il processo di compilazione per lo strumento M4Baker, eseguire il comando seguente nella shell del terminale:

python setup.py install --optimize = 1

Lo script di installazione di M4Baker è relativamente veloce. Al termine dello script, è possibile avviare immediatamente il programma con il m4baker comando nella finestra del terminale. È anche possibile avviare il programma cercando “M4Baker” nel menu dell'applicazione.

Preparare il tuo audiolibro in M4Baker

Il primo passo per creare un nuovo audiolibro in M4Baker è importare i file audio. Aggiungi file audio al tuo nuovo progetto facendo clic sul menu "Modifica", quindi "aggiungi Audiolibro".

premi il Ctrl scorri verso il basso sulla tastiera e utilizza il mouse per selezionare tutti i file audio che desideri aggiungere. Quando tutto è selezionato, fai clic sul pulsante "Apri" per importare le tracce su M4Baker.

Nota: assicurarsi di conservare tutte le tracce audio relative al progetto Audiolibro nella stessa cartella per un facile accesso.

M4Baker ordina i file audio in un gruppo, a partire dalla cartella. Fai doppio clic sulla cartella con il mouse e rinominala come titolo del tuo nuovo Audiolibro. Quando sei soddisfatto del titolo del libro, guarda i file audio sottostanti nell'elenco. Ordina l'elenco, seleziona ogni file individualmente con il mouse e compila le sue informazioni nella casella informazioni a destra.

Esportazione del tuo audiolibro con M4Baker

La traccia del tuo libro ha le informazioni corrette e tutto è pronto per partire. Non resta che esportarlo come file di audiolibro M4Baker. Per avviare il processo di esportazione, fai clic sulla cartella del libro e cerca la sezione del file "output".

Fare clic sull'icona sotto il file "output" per visualizzare il browser dei file. Passare alla directory in cui si desidera salvare il file dell'audiolibro M4Baker e fare clic su "Salva".

Ora che il file di output è impostato nell'app M4Baker, l'esportazione è pronta per iniziare. Fai clic sul menu "File" e cerca il pulsante "Elabora tutto" e fai clic su di esso per avviare il processo di codifica.

Lascia che M4Baker codifichi il tuo nuovo audiolibro. Al termine del processo di esportazione, sarai in grado di trovarlo dove hai salvato il file di output.

watch instagram story